🇻🇳 Vietnam vs 🇰🇭 Cambodia

Rock-bottom costs in both countries, but very different vibes. Vietnam has booming cities and excellent food; Cambodia has ultra-easy visas and a laid-back pace. We compare everything for budget-conscious expats.

Why Expats Choose Each Country

🇻🇳 Why Expats Choose Vietnam

  • 💸

    Exceptional Value for Money

    Vietnam is one of the world's best value destinations. A comfortable single-expat life in Da Nang costs $600–$1,000/month. Even in HCMC — the priciest city — $1,400/month buys a very comfortable lifestyle with a modern apartment, daily restaurant meals, and private health insurance included.

  • 🍜

    World-Renowned Street Food

    Vietnamese cuisine is celebrated globally. Phở, bún bò huế, bánh mì, gỏi cuốn, bún chả, cơm tấm — authentic bowls and plates cost $1–$3 at street stalls. Every neighborhood has a food alley. Eating out is not just affordable; it's genuinely one of the best culinary experiences on Earth.

  • 🛂

    Easy 90-Day E-Visa

    Vietnam's e-visa is now available to ALL nationalities ($25 single/$50 multiple entry, 90 days, 83 entry points). 38 countries get 45-day visa-free entry (extended to 2028). Many expats renew with border runs to Cambodia/Thailand/Laos. The new UD1 'tech talent' visa launches 1 July 2026 (5-year multi-entry) — but it is NOT a true digital nomad visa: it targets PhD researchers, senior IFC corporate executives, technology specialists, and significant investors only. UD2 covers spouses and dependent children of UD1 holders. WARNING: Decree 282/2025 increased violation penalties; immediate deportation for unpaid fines since Apr 2026.

🇰🇭 Why Expats Choose Cambodia

  • 💵

    Dollar-Based Economy

    Cambodia is one of the few countries in the world where the US dollar is the primary currency for everyday transactions. ATMs dispense dollars, rent is quoted in dollars, and salaries are paid in dollars. This eliminates exchange-rate risk entirely for USD earners and simplifies financial life for most Western expats.

  • 💸

    Ultra-Low Cost of Living

    A comfortable single-expat lifestyle in Phnom Penh costs $800–$1,200/month, including a modern apartment, daily restaurant meals, and health insurance. In Siem Reap or Kampot, $500–$800/month covers a very good quality of life. Street food meals cost $1–$3, a local beer is $0.50–$1, and a gym membership runs $30–$50/month.

  • 🛂

    Easiest Long-Term Visa in Asia

    Cambodia's Ordinary Visa (E-class, $35 on arrival) can be extended to a 1-year business visa (EB) for $290–$300 through a local agent. No proof of employment, no minimum income, no language test. The ER visa for retirees (55+) and EG visa for general purposes offer additional pathways. Visa renewals are straightforward and handled by agents for a small fee.
